PENTASODIUM TETRACARBOXYMETHYL DIPEPTIDE-51

A synthetic dipeptide modified with carboxymethyl groups, used as a targeted skin-conditioning peptide. Synthetic cosmetic peptides are generally well-tolerated with limited public review.
